How to fill out united states district court
How to Fill Out United States District Court:
01
Start by obtaining the necessary forms: To fill out the United States District Court, you'll need to begin by obtaining the relevant forms. These forms will typically be available on the court's official website or can be requested from the clerk's office. It's important to make sure you have the most up-to-date version of the forms.
02
Provide your information: Begin filling out the forms by providing your personal information. This may include your full name, address, contact details, and any other relevant information required by the court. Make sure to double-check all the information for accuracy before proceeding.
03
State the details of your case: Once you have provided your personal information, you will need to clearly state the details of your case. This may involve describing the nature of the dispute or legal matter that requires the court's intervention. Be concise and include all relevant information that will help the court understand the situation.
04
Attach supporting documents: Depending on the nature of your case, you may need to attach supporting documents to your court filing. These documents can include evidence, contracts, photographs, or any other relevant materials that support your claims or defense. Ensure that all attachments are properly labeled and organized.
05
Pay the filing fee: In most cases, there will be a filing fee associated with submitting documents to the United States District Court. The fee amount may vary depending on the type of case and jurisdiction. Make sure to include the payment with your filing to avoid any delays or rejection of your submission. If you are unable to afford the fee, you may be eligible for a fee waiver, but you will need to provide the necessary documentation to support your request.
Who needs United States District Court:
01
Individuals involved in federal civil cases: The United States District Court is the lowest level of the federal court system. Therefore, anyone involved in a civil case that falls under the jurisdiction of federal law will need to go through this court. This can include individuals seeking damages, injunctions, or legal resolutions for various disputes.
02
Businesses involved in federal litigation: Companies involved in federal litigation, such as corporate disputes, intellectual property infringement, antitrust issues, or other matters governed by federal law, may need to file their cases in the United States District Court. This court provides a forum for resolving these legal disputes according to federal statutes.
03
Criminal defendants facing federal charges: Individuals facing criminal charges that fall under federal jurisdiction will have their cases heard in the United States District Court. This can include offenses such as drug trafficking, money laundering, fraud, or other violations of federal law. The court ensures that the proceedings are fair and adhere to federal legal standards.
